Trail Overview

Rock Garden Loop is just under 5 miles long and traverses around Schnebly Hill. This loop consists of four different forest roads which are FS 801, FS 9495F, FS 9494F, and FS 153A. The Western part of this loop holds more of the large and consistent rock gardens. There are countless rocks with scrapes from metal. These rocks look to be definite differential busters so eyes on the trail. High clearance with 4WD is needed to get through the Western part of this loop. The Southern and Eastern parts of this loop have much smaller rock gardens that are peppered with possible mud holes. These sections of the loop seem to hold more moisture after a decent rain. Some of these mud holes can be deep and very slippery. There are a few camping spots on this loop mainly around the start and end of the trail.

Difficulty

Expect an uneven, rocky trail with large rock gardens and potentially deep mud holes.

We wrapped up our day with what we thought would be a relaxing little ride on the Rock Garden Loop before we continued down Schnebly Hill into Sedona. We’d heard the views were nice and figured we’d cap the day with some scenic overlooks and maybe a few bumps along the way. Instead, we got trees. And rocks. And more rocks. And then even more rocks stacked, scattered, embedded, and waiting to rearrange our suspension. The Rock Garden Loop earned its name like it was trying to win an award. It was narrow, super narrow. There were moments we weren’t sure we could fit, and the truck felt more like it was navigating a rock maze than a trail. Not sure I'd take anything too large back here. We didn’t even get views of the area until we took an offshoot trail. That overlook was stunning. But until that point? It was all dense forest and bone-jarring terrain. Not a trail I'd ever do again.

Extremely narrow trail through a rock garden. The Bronco barely fit through the treetrunks. The road was full of softball and bowling ball sized boulders. There was no view, it was all forest driving. I only scraped once.
